Step 1: Rapid Inspection and Assessment
Upon arrival, our technicians conduct a thorough inspection, identifying the extent of the damage. We look for signs of electrical hazards and potential mold growth, taking note of these areas so we can tackle them first. This assessment also helps us find out the equipment needed for the job.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Water Extraction
We use industrial-grade pumps and dehumidifiers to remove standing water and extract moisture from the affected areas. We use moisture metering systems to ensure that every inch of your home is dry. Once the area is dry, we use specialized fans to speed up the evaporation process.
Step 3: Drying and Disinfection
Once the area is dry, we focus on disinfecting and drying. We use anti-microbial solutions to remove bacteria and fungi and specialized equipment to dry walls and floors. Our technicians work meticulously to restore your home’s original appearance and functionality.
Step 4: Restoration and Reconstruction
The last step involves the actual restoration and reconstruction of your home. We replace damaged flooring and walls and perform any necessary repairs. Our goal is to make your home look and feel like new, so you can enjoy living there once again.

Warning Signs You Need Floodwater Removal in Your Austerlitz, NY Home
A storm may have passed, but the consequences can still be felt, literally. If you spot any of these warning signs, it’s time to act fast. Delaying can lead to more serious problems and even more expensive repairs.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ty smells in your home are a sign of lingering moisture. The longer you ignore it the higher the risk of mold growth, which can spread throughout your home. Call us for immediate help before things get worse.
Discoloration and Warping of Flooring or Walls
If you notice any discoloration or warping of your flooring or walls, it’s likely a sign of water damage. The sooner you address this, the better. Our team will assess and fix the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.
Increased Humidity and Moisture
When your home has an unusual moisture level, it can lead to mold growth and other problems. Our team will use the latest equipment to detect and reduce moisture levels, ensuring a healthier environment for you and your family.
Penetrating Stains on Walls and Ceilings
If you see any signs of water stains on your walls or ceilings, it’s essential to address them right away. These stains can signify more serious damage beneath the surface, making it crucial to have our team evaluate and fix the issue.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ks in Walls and Floors
Unusual noises or leaks in your walls or floors can show water damage. Don’t ignore these signs; our team will investigate and fix the problem before it becomes a significant concern.
Visible Puddles or Water Spots
If you find any visible puddles or water spots in your home, you’re dealing with a floodwater issue. The longer you wait, the greater the risk of secondary damage and mold growth.

Flooding Damage Repair Cost in Austerlitz, NY
The cost of floodwater removal and repair can vary a lot depending on the extent of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Austerlitz, NY. These are estimates and not guarantees, as each job is unique. But, here’s what you can expect: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water, location of the damage, and equipment required impact the cost. |
| Flood-Damaged Flooring Repair or Replacement | $1,000 – $5,000 | The type and extent of damage, along with the number of replacement materials needed, affect the price. |
| Flood-Damaged Drywall Repair or Replacement | $1,500 – $6,000 | Similar to flooring, the extent and location of damage influence the cost. |
| Dehumidification and Drying Services | $500 – $1,500 | The size of the affected area, equipment usage, and moisture levels all impact the price. |
| Flood-Damaged Carpet Removal and Replacement | $1,000 – $4,000 | The type, amount, and location of the damage impact the cost. |

What’s the average time it takes to dry a flooded home?
Typically, it can take anywhere from 3 to 7 days, depending on the extent and location of the damage. But, our team is equipped to work with you to speed up the process when possible. We’ll also provide detailed timelines and progress updates throughout the restoration process.
Is floodwater removal covered by insurance?
That depends on the type of policy you have and the specifics of your damage. Call your insurance provider and ask about your coverage; they’ll guide you through the claims process. Our team is happy to work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claim process.
Can floodwater cause mold growth?
Yes, if not addressed immediately, lingering moisture can lead to mold growth. Our team has the equipment and expertise to detect and prevent mold issues.
